Tuna Panini
Tuna Panini
Prep time: 10 min
Cook time: 10 min
Total time: 20 min
4 serving
With the first bite of this unique tuna sandwich, you will agree that it is one of the best sandwich recipes you have ever tasted.
bacon, cooked and crumbled: 3 slices
tuna, drained and flaked: 2 cans
mayonnaise: 3 tablespoons
grated lemon rind: 1 teaspoon
sourdough bread: 8 slices
provolone cheese: 4 slices
Cooking oil: 3 tablespoons
finely chopped red onion: 3 tablespoons
fennel seeds, crushed: 1/4 teaspoon
freshly ground black pepper: 1/4 teaspoon
Combine onion, mayonnaise, lemon rind, fennel seed, black pepper, bacon and tuna in a medium bowl, stirring well to coat. Place 4 bread slices on a flat surface; top each bread slice with 1 cheese slice. Divide tuna mixture evenly among bread slices; top each serving with 1 remaining bread slice. Heat a large skillet over medium heat. Lightly coat sandwiches with cooking oil. Place sandwiches in pan; top with another heavy skillet. Cook 3 minutes on each side or until lightly browned.
